Yes you can, as long as the row or column dimensions matches.
A = zeros(3, 4) % A 3x4 matrix
B = ones(3, 5) % a 3x5 matrix
AB = cat(2, A, B) %Concatenate along column dimension (dim = 2), resulting in a 3x9 matrix
AB = [A B] %Same thing as cat(2, A, B)

Simply use square brackets, as you would use for combining scalars into a vector:
A = ones(3,4);
B = zeros(3,5);
AB= [A B];
